Pia Dandiya is running for U.S. Congress in Florida’s 22nd District. A former public school teacher, high school principal, and White House Fellow, she has dedicated her career to expanding opportunity for working families through education and economic mobility. Born and raised in the district she now seeks to represent, Pia previously worked on workforce and economic policy at the White House Domestic Policy Council and later led public sector initiatives at Apple. She currently lives in Palm Beach Gardens with her husband and son.

In this conversation, we discussed the specific moment that inspired Pia to run for Congress, why Florida isn’t a “lost cause” in terms of red vs. blue, what it’s like being a female candidate knocking on doors and talking to voters in Florida, the issues that are close to voters’ hearts in Florida, and why education is a big priority for Pia.
